>>7155558Aseprite is the pixel software I'm familiar with, but you can also use Photoshop's Pencil tool for a pixellated binary brush. Use the Nearest Neighbor scaling setting to upscale your pixel art once you're done with it to keep it crisp. If you zoom in far enough on Photoshop, a pixel grid shows up, which can be handy but also distracting.
